*** CHEMICAL IDENTIFICATION *** RTECS NUMBER : ET5708000 CHEMICAL NAME : Butyric acid, 4-(methylnitrosoamino)- CAS REGISTRY NUMBER : 61445-55-4 BEILSTEIN REFERENCE NO. : 2245230 LAST UPDATED : 199612 DATA ITEMS CITED : 6 MOLECULAR FORMULA : C5-H10-N2-O3 MOLECULAR WEIGHT : 146.17 WISWESSER LINE NOTATION : QV3N1&NO COMPOUND DESCRIPTOR : Tumorigen Mutagen SYNONYMS/TRADE NAMES : * N-Nitrosomethyl-3-carboxypropylamine * N-Methyl-N-(3-carboxypropyl)nitrosamine *** HEALTH HAZARD DATA *** ** TUMORIGENIC DATA ** TYPE OF TEST : TDLo - Lowest published toxic dose ROUTE OF EXPOSURE : Oral SPECIES OBSERVED : Rodent - rat DOSE/DURATION : 6800 mg/kg/57W-I TOXIC EFFECTS : Tumorigenic - equivocal tumorigenic agent by RTECS criteria Liver - tumors Kidney, Ureter, Bladder - tumors REFERENCE : JJIND8 JNCI, Journal of the National Cancer Institute. (Washington, DC) V.61-79, 1978-87. For publisher information, see JNCIEQ. Volume(issue)/page/year: 70,959,1983 TYPE OF TEST : TDLo - Lowest published toxic dose ROUTE OF EXPOSURE : Parenteral SPECIES OBSERVED : Rodent - rat DOSE/DURATION : 4500 mg/kg/30W-I TOXIC EFFECTS : Tumorigenic - neoplastic by RTECS criteria Kidney, Ureter, Bladder - tumors Kidney, Ureter, Bladder - Kidney tumors REFERENCE : JJCREP Japanese Journal of Cancer Research.
